Why ESD Shoes and Gloves Must Work Together

 
Electrostatic discharge is a system-level problem, not a single-product issue.
ESD gloves and ESD shoes must work together to safely control static electricity on the human body.
 
 

How Static Builds Up on the Human Body

 
Static electricity is generated through:
•Walking on floors
•Clothing movement
•Handling materials
 
Without a controlled discharge path, static accumulates and can damage electronics instantly.
 
 

Role of ESD Gloves

 
ESD gloves:
•Prevent charge transfer to components
•Dissipate static generated by hand movement
•Protect sensitive devices during handling
 
However, gloves alone cannot eliminate static.
 
 

Role of ESD Shoes

 
ESD shoes:
•Provide a path to ground through conductive or dissipative soles
•Discharge static from the entire body
•Work with ESD flooring systems
 
Without ESD shoes, static has nowhere to go.
 
 

How Gloves and Shoes Work as One System

 
Component Function
ESD gloves Control hand-generated static
ESD shoes Discharge body static to ground
ESD flooring Complete the grounding path
 
Remove one element, and the system fails.
 
 

Common System-Level Mistakes

•Wearing ESD gloves with regular shoes
•Using ESD shoes but non-ESD gloves
•Standing on non-ESD flooring
 
These mistakes create a false sense of protection.
 
 

Best Practices for ESD-Controlled Areas

•Always pair ESD gloves with ESD shoes
•Verify flooring compatibility
•Train operators on system-level ESD control
•Perform regular audits and testing
